    Tropical water fleas are native to warm, tropical waters, such as those found in Africa, Asia, and South America. However, in recent years, there have been reports of tropical water fleas invading European lakes. This is likely due to climate change, which is causing the water temperature of these lakes to rise. Tropical water fleas can survive and thrive in warmer waters, and they are also able to reproduce more quickly in these conditions. This makes them a threat to native European water flea species, which may not be able to compete with them.
